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4881 0626 70292257 96787725 48510
94581637859 187053 768565
94581637859 187053 768565
1491349406 2870405 1722
All about undefined
Interested in learning more?
94581637859 187053 768565
1491349406 2870405 1722
See more
3470 45254 37977
00 22282 9131812911
See more
94093857 716695293 00307
0257 5118 449 8329 76346
See more